About N-[6-methyl-3-(1H-pyrazol-4-yl)imidazo[1,2-a]pyrazin-8-yl]-3-(8-oxa-5-azaspiro[3.5]nonan-5-ylmethyl)-1,2-thiazol-5-amine

N-[6-methyl-3-(1H-pyrazol-4-yl)imidazo[1,2-a]pyrazin-8-yl]-3-(8-oxa-5-azaspiro[3.5]nonan-5-ylmethyl)-1,2-thiazol-5-amine (PubChem CID 52944679) has the molecular formula C21H24N8OS and a molecular weight of 436.55 g/mol. Its IUPAC name is N-[6-methyl-3-(1H-pyrazol-4-yl)imidazo[1,2-a]pyrazin-8-yl]-3-(8-oxa-5-azaspiro[3.5]nonan-5-ylmethyl)-1,2-thiazol-5-amine.
